The story centers around 76-year-old Ross Falzone, a retired teacher whose kind heart and gentle demeanor made him a cherished figure in his community. Sadly, his life was cut short when he was violently shoved down a flight of stairs in Manhattan, an act that has left many questioning the effectiveness of our legal system.

The perpetrator of this heinous act is 32-year-old Ramel Burke, a man whose promising career on Broadway has devolved into a troubling history of crime. Just before the fatal incident, Burke was exhibiting bizarre behavior outside a police precinct. The NYPD quickly responded, taking him for a mental evaluation at Bellevue Hospital. However, before the ink on the evaluation report could dry, Burke was released back onto the streets, only to allegedly claim another innocent life just hours later.

Eyewitness accounts paint a chilling picture of the final moments of Ross Falzone’s life. Friends and family, left shattered by the news, struggle to comprehend how such a senseless act could occur. Imagine receiving a phone call at 4 a.m. about your brother, someone who was just minding his own business, being pushed down the steps and abandoned to die. Such a tragedy hits hard and raises questions about the responsibility of individuals and the justice system alike.

One of the more perplexing aspects of this unfolding drama is the case of a 23-year-old woman who had previously been attacked by Burke. In a moment of misguided compassion, she chose not to press charges, stating her fear of “putting another black man in jail.” While her intentions may have stemmed from a place of empathy, it begs the question: how can one maintain compassion when it endangers the lives of others? In Ross Falzone’s case, this reluctance to act may very well have contributed to the loss of a valuable life.
